Role Overview
CRISIL is seeking a dynamic and experienced Release Train Engineer (RTE) to lead Agile Release Train (ART) execution across a high-impact client program. The RTE will facilitate PI Planning, coordinate ART execution, resolve dependencies, and ensure alignment to delivery objectives. This role requires strong servant leadership, stakeholder management, and agile coaching skills, particularly in large-scale enterprise or regulatory environments.
Key Responsibilities
- Act as a Servant Leader and Coach for the Agile Release Train (ART)
- Facilitate Program Increment (PI) Planning, system demos, and Inspect & Adapt sessions
- Support Agile Teams, Product Management, Architecture, and Client Stakeholders to deliver business value
- Identify and manage risks, impediments, and dependencies across the ART
- Collaborate with Scrum Masters and Product Owners to improve team performance and flow
- Ensure adherence to governance, quality, and compliance norms per client and CRISIL standards
- Support Lean Budgeting, Metrics Tracking, and Continuous Improvement
- Communicate with client-side Program Managers, Product Managers, and other RTEs for cross-ART coordination
- Guide teams through Agile maturity and adoption of SAFe, Scrum@Scale, or hybrid agile models
